    Situated on 4200 acres is Marriott Ranch. Built in 1814, this historic manor house is the perfect setting for your next escape. Guests staying at the Ranch are greeted with an afternoon tea as well as a gourment three-course breakfast. Ten comfortable guestrooms are included on the property between the James Marshall Manor House, The Carriage House and the Baroness Cottage. A quiet library, fireplaces, Jacuzzis, private baths and sitting porch along with scenic views and beautiful sunsets, help our guests relax and enjoy what Marriott Ranch has to offer.

    Didn't Want To Leave

    November 01, 2008

    Our family booked the entire Ranch for my daughter's October wedding weekend from the rehearsal dinner, outside wedding and indoor reception. Everything was wonderful. I had high expectations and was not disappointed. The rooms are large, with high ceilings, a few have fireplaces and private bathrooms. The Inn was very well kept and in keeping with the decor of the period to a large degree. It is simply decorated and not overdone in any way but what matters is definitely there for you. We enjoyed champagne in our room, were in a private wing with our own staircase. My only criticism is that the noise in the morning from the kitchen staff talking came early and carried to our room which was directly over it. Beyond that, we all felt they did an excellent job of making a wedding an affair to remember. The food was superb, the staff willing and able to meet any need we had and with the large family group we had this was no easy task. The surrounding scenery and local wineries add to the things to do list of those who want something other than relaxation. Additionally, Warrenton is about 12 miles away and a day can be made wandering the shops there or taking a drive toward Front Royal and the scenic Blue Ridge Mountains. I would highly recommend this for a family event, wedding, romantic getaway, etc.

    • Directions to property:
      From Richmond - Take Interstate 95 to Rt. 17 North and follow to Warrenton. Take 17 Business at Warrenton to RT. 211 West for 5 miles. Turn right onto RT 688 and follow for 12 miles. Turn left onto Route 635 and follow for 4 miles to the main entrace of the Ranch on the left.

    Airport

    • Washington DC, DC (IAD-Dulles) 45 miles

    • Directions to property:
      From Dulles, take 28 south to Route 66 West to exit 27(second Marshall exit). Turn Left at the stop sign, crossing over Route 66. Make an immediate right on Route 647. Go 4 miles and turn right on Route 635 and proceed 7.6 miles to the main entrance of the ranch on the left.
